#include<iostream>
using namespace std;
int main(void) {
int N, K;
cin >> N >> K;
int C[N];
for(int i = 0; i < N; i++){
cin >> C[i];
}
// Sort the costs
// Have used simple bubble sort for simplicity. Better ones can be used
for(int i=0; i<N; i++) {
for(int j=i+1; j<N; j++) {
if (C[i] > C[j]) {
int temp = C[i];
C[i] = C[j];
C[j] = temp;
}
}
}
// Compute how many times the people can be used to buy all the flowers
int iterations = 0;
iterations = N/K;
if(N%K != 0) {
iterations += 1;
}
// Compute the greedy result
int result=0;
N -= 1;
int nTemp = N;
for(int i=1; i<=iterations; i++) {
int kTemp = K;
while(nTemp >= 0 && kTemp-- > 0) {
result += i*C[N--];
nTemp = N;
}
}
cout << result << "\n";
return 0;
}
